Fan ovens Often referred to as convection ovens, these ovens have a fan that circulates hot air throughout the oven cavity. This ensures uniform cooking throughout the food by eliminating hot and cold spots. They can reduce cooking time compared to conventional stoves. However, it's essential to follow recommended cooking times and temperatures to get the best results. The fan is also helpful when using the oven to defrost food items, since it allows for a lower temperature without damaging the taste or texture. The fan can be used to roast vegetables or meats, as it helps achieve a crisp and golden finish by circulating heat around the food. When baking using a fan oven, it can assist in achieving a higher rise and a more uniform browning than a traditional oven, which is particularly important when making cakes or breads. It is crucial to remember that fan ovens cook food faster than conventional ovens. So, you should be sure to check your recipes and keep an eye on the oven until you're comfortable with its capabilities. In addition to their capability to bake and roast the food, many fan ovens are suited to a variety of other cooking techniques, including grilling. This makes them a great choice to anyone who is seeking a low-cost and easy-to-use multi-purpose oven. The heating system of a fan oven can also be beneficial for preheating food items. It warms up the oven more quickly than a conventional oven, saving you time in the cooking process. When you're preheating the oven with the fan turned on you might need lower the temperature by as much as 20 degrees Celsius in order to allow for greater heat distribution. When it comes to cleaning, the majority of fan ovens are simple to keep clean as they are less likely to accumulate grime than conventional models.
